## Zimbra

1. Go to `Preferences >  Signatures`
2. If you don't have a signature yet, click `Edit` to write it.
3. Press the `Done` button
4. Click `Save` (upper left corner)
5. Go to `Preferences > Accounts`
6. Now you can choose your signature in the drop-down list at the bottom.

## Thunderbird

### Directly in Thunderbird

1. Go to `Edit > Account Settings`
2. Type / Edit your signature directly in the Window. 
    - If the input area is locked, please **uncheck** the "`Attach a signature from a file instead`"

1.#3 Press `OK`

### Signature in a File

You can still use your `.signature` file:

1. Check the box `Attach the signature from a file instead`
2. Go to the file-location.
3. In this case: `/home/c/nem/.signature`
4. Edit the file with your favorite Texteditor. F.e. `nedit`

## Append a grafic below/as a signature

### Zimbra

- Version 7.2: not possible.

### Thunderbird

- Edit &gt; Preferences &gt; Composition &gt; Send Options: 'Send the Message in both, plain text and HTML'.
- Edit &gt; Account Settings &gt; &gt; Composition &gt; Compose messages in HTML format: On.
- Edit &gt; Account Settings &gt; &lt;account&gt; &gt; 
    - Signature Text: Use HTML - ON
    - In the signature: ``<img src="http://www.math.uzh.ch/..../`<img alt="signature.png" src="http://www.math.uzh.ch/..../signature.png"></img>">` or ``<img src="file:///home/a/user/signature.png">``
- Deposit the image on the personal homepage.
